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ically address issues such as cracking, settling, shifting, or sinking of the concrete foundation, which can compromise the stability of a property. Repair methods may include underpinning, slab jacking, pier installation, or epoxy injections, all aimed at stabilizing the foundation and preventing further damage. Professionals evaluate the extent of the damage and recommend appropriate solutions to restore the foundation’s strength and alignment.

Foundation problems often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or construction, or age-related wear. These issues can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ors and windows, or gaps between walls and ceilings. Addressing foundation concerns promptly can help prevent more extensive structural damage and costly repairs down the line. Repair services focus on correcting these foundational shifts, ensuring the stability of the property and safeguarding its long-term durability.

Concrete foundation repair services are utilized across a variety of property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. In residential settings, foundation repairs are common in older houses or homes built on expansive clay soils. Commercial properties, especially those with large concrete slabs or underground structures, may also require foundation stabilization to support ongoing use and safety. What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es that put stress on the structure.

How do I know if my foundation need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ation.

What repair options are available for foundation issues? Local contractors may offer solutions such as underpinning, piering, or crack injection to stabilize and repair foundations.

Is foundation repair a disruptive process? The extent of disruption varies depending on the repair method and the severity of issues, but professionals aim to minimize impact.

How long does foundation repair typically take? Repair durations depend on the specific problem and scope of work, with projects ranging from a few days to several weeks.
